Practical Tips for Navigating Sensitive Conversations About Race
Introduction: Engaging in discussions surrounding race requires sensitivity and understanding. These tips can help foster respectful and productive conversations.
Tips:
- Listen actively: Pay close attention to others' perspectives, even if you don't agree.
- Educate yourself: Learn about the history and impact of racial bias.
- Use inclusive language: Avoid potentially harmful terms or phrases.
- Acknowledge discomfort: It's okay to admit when you're unsure about something.
- Empathize: Try to understand others' experiences and feelings.
- Seek clarification: Don't hesitate to ask questions to ensure understanding.
- Focus on solutions: Strive for constructive dialogue and identify potential solutions.
- Be mindful of your own biases: Recognize and address your own preconceived notions.
Summary: These tips can help you approach conversations about race with sensitivity and respect, fostering more productive dialogue.
